Output 28a26d8af4d52141e76ecdd19a016cdbf3b726036080fb54b19383003eea6155:29

value
1091735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ae0a9e01f70061ed4e95fbd96e4f8f09a0159cd OP_EQUAL
address
35bjSVvmU7aa8SvAFL3AXLnr26pvytvV9i
transaction
28a26d8af4d52141e76ecdd19a016cdbf3b726036080fb54b19383003eea6155